I spend my life waiting
For emails and letters
And positive news,
Phone calls and texts
That give me the blues.

But there's no point waiting,
Waiting for news;
It's better to read,
Or have a good feed,
Or do a good deed!

So march right on,
Ignore the slience;
There are better days ahead!
No longer should we dread,
For each day ends up in bed!
